Netwave Information Systems is an IT and digital media marketing company headquartered in Cairo, Egypt, serving businesses across Egypt, the Middle East, and Europe. The firm develops corporate portals, mobile applications, e-commerce platforms, retail management systems, and CRM solutions.

Founded in 1997, Technowireless is a pioneer and leading digital marketing service provider in Egypt. The agency offers social media marketing and digital services to a wide range of clients.
